Abstract

The concern with transportation planning in Brazil came about in the beginning of the nineteenth century, even if in a utopian and not very rational fashion. This paper attempts to delineate the historical evolution of such concern. There is still a great gap as far as the compatibility, systematiza- tion, and complementing of different measures regarding transportation are concerned. Brazil is in need, therefore, of a continuous process of systemic transportation planning.
